Before you register at Mega riches login, take five minutes to read this guide — it could save you time and money. A successful experience starts with a secure, fully verified account, not just a username and password. This guide walks you through the essential setup steps and highlights the platform features you’ll use, ensuring a smooth and secure start.
What You Need First
Preparation is key. Gather these items before you begin the registration process. Having them ready will make verification faster and prevent account suspension for pending checks.
- A valid email address not linked to any other casino account.
- Your official identity document (passport, national ID card, or driving license) for KYC verification.
- Proof of your current address (a utility bill or bank statement less than three months old).
- Your preferred payment method details (e.g., card number, e-wallet email).
- A modern browser (Chrome, Firefox, Safari, Edge) with JavaScript enabled.
- A stable internet connection.

Creating Your Account
Follow these steps precisely. The sequence is designed to ensure account integrity and compliance.
- Navigate to the official site using your browser and locate the ‘Sign Up’ or ‘Register’ button.
- Complete the registration form with accurate personal details (must match your ID).
- Verify your email address immediately by clicking the link sent to your inbox.
- Log in for the first time and proceed to the cashier to make your first deposit, which also initiates the verification process.
- Upload clear, legible copies of your ID and proof of address in the ‘Verification’ section of your account. This step is mandatory before large withdrawals.
- Set up additional security measures, like two-factor authentication (2FA) if offered, for enhanced account protection.
Platform Highlights
The platform is built for accessibility. You access it via a modern, mobile-optimized website that functions like an app. This progressive web app (PWA) can be launched directly from your mobile browser’s home screen for a full-screen, app-like experience without needing an official app store download. The interface is consistent across desktop and mobile, featuring a structured lobby with game categories, a dedicated cashier, and a prominent account management section. Game loading times are optimized, and the cashier supports a range of payment providers for both deposits and withdrawals. Note: As the casino operates under a Curacao license, players from certain regions should be aware that winnings may be subject to local income tax reporting, unlike with some other licensing bodies.
| Aspect | Specification |
|---|---|
| Access Method | Browser-based (PWA), no native app store download required |
| Core Technology | HTML5, responsive web design |
| Minimum Browser | Chrome 90, Firefox 88, Safari 14, Edge 90 |
| Connection Security | SSL/TLS 1.2+ encryption mandatory |
| Session Timeout | Automatic after 15 minutes of inactivity |
| License Jurisdiction | Curacao |
In conclusion, your gateway to the casino’s offerings hinges on a correctly executed setup. By meticulously following the account creation steps and utilizing the platform’s features—especially its PWA capability for mobile play—you establish a secure foundation. Remember, the integrity of your account is paramount; always keep your verification documents updated and use the provided security tools. A well-configured account from the start is the most effective strategy for a hassle-free gaming experience, allowing you to focus on entertainment and game mechanics.
English
Français
Русский
العربية